Thin Walls and Noise Complaints

Living in close spaces means you're bound to be subjected to some noise from your fellow occupants. Sadly, when walls are thin, this can quickly escalate leading to tension. Often, simple distractions like TV can quickly become annoying. It's important to handle these problems constructively to preserve a peaceful living atmosphere.

  • Explore soundproofing options for your home.
  • Communicate your roommates politely about the issue.
  • Set clear guidelines regarding noise levels, especially during particular hours.

Conquering Shared Laundry Facilities

Laundry facilities communal can be a jungle. It's common to find yourself facing some challenges. The first rule is to always look over the washers before you load your laundry. Make sure that they are sanitized.

Then, it's important to respect the instructions posted in the area. These often detail things like machine capacity and drying time limits.

Finally, it's a good thought to be considerate of other people. That means being low-key and cleaning up after you are finished. Through following these simple tips, you can have your laundry experience in a shared facility be a smooth one.
